Barium oxalate is used as a colorant to produce the green color in fireworks. imagine that you have been assigned to prepare barium oxalate by reacting barium hydroxide octahydrate (ba(oh)2·8h2o) with oxalic acid dihydrate (h2c2o4·2h2o). find the number of grams of oxalic acid dihydrate that would be required to completely react with 5.3 g of barium hydroxide octahydrate. use correct significant figures. do not include a unit with your answer or it will be counted wrong.

h2c2o4·2h2o 126.07 g/mol
h2c2o4 90.03 g/mol
ba(oh)2·8h2o 315.46 g/mol
ba(oh)2 171.34 g/mol
